个人博客课程设计说明书.docx
- 文档编号:9250353
- 上传时间:2023-02-03
- 格式:DOCX
- 页数:29
- 大小:163.30KB
个人博客课程设计说明书.docx
《个人博客课程设计说明书.docx》由会员分享,可在线阅读,更多相关《个人博客课程设计说明书.docx(29页珍藏版)》请在冰豆网上搜索。
个人博客课程设计说明书
长沙学院
课程设计说明书
题目
个人博客系统
系(部)
计算机科学与技术系
专业(班级)
软件3班
姓名
徐静
学号
B20140304308
指导教师
张志宏
起止日期
2014.6.19-2014.7.04
课程设计任务书
课程名称:
软件工程基础实训Ⅰ
设计题目:
个人博客系统
已知技术参数和设计要求:
1.问题描述(功能要求):
个人博客系统用来展示个人风采,其中模块主要包括:
(1)个人档案
(2)博客日志
(3)技术文章
(4)友情链接
等网站常用频道
(模块不少于4个,具体可根据实际情况调整)
2.运行环境要求:
(1)客户端:
windows操作系统
IE浏览器
(2)服务器:
windowsserver版操作系统
IIS组件安装
3.技术要求:
需要用到的技术(以表现页面为主,技术不一定包括下列全部,可根据具体情况选用,一般HTML及PhotoShop技术必选,其余可选):
●HTML
●CSS
●JavaScript
●DIV
●PhotoShop
(1)了解有关Web静态网站建设的基本概念与方法。
(2)掌握网页设计制作的基本概念,有关美学基本知识与设计制作流程。
(3)掌握网络信息发布与维护的方法。
设计工作量:
40课时
工作计划:
(1)2014级软件工程所有班级
2课时:
课程设计相关知识介绍,计算机系机房
18课时:
设计,计算机系机房。
16课时:
上机、调试,计算机系机房
4课时:
答辩,计算机系机房。
(具体时间地点老师先申请,机动安排)
指导教师签名:
日期:
教研室主任签名:
日期:
系主任签名:
日期:
长沙学院课程设计鉴定表
姓名
徐静
学号
B20140304308
专业
软件工程
班级
3班
设计题目
个人博客系统
指导教师
张志宏
指导教师意见:
评定等级:
教师签名:
日期:
答辩小组意见:
评定等级:
答辩小组长签名:
日期:
教研室意见:
教研室主任签名:
日期:
系(部)意见:
系主任签名:
日期:
说明
课程设计成绩分“优秀”、“良好”、“及格”、“不及格”四类;
摘要
博客就是以网络作为载体,简易迅速便捷地发布自己的心得,及时有效轻松地与他人进行交流,再集丰富多彩的个性化展示于一体的综合性平台。
本课程设计是培养我们创建一个静态的个人博客网页的能力与自学能力,其主要采用html语言编写(其中还包括css,div,以及javascript),里面包括五个模块:
个人档案、我的日志、留言板、好友博客、友情链接。
其中个人档案与我的日志还含有对应的子页面(二级页面)。
本博客内容较为全面,颜色丰富,能较好的展示个人风采与功能。
关键词:
html,div+css布局,javascript
目录
1.设计内容与要求1
1.1设计内容1
1.2设计要求1
2.系统的设计与实现2
2.1需求分析2
2.1.1.需求内容2
2.1.2.功能结构图2
2.2系统设计2
2.3效果图设计3
2.4系统的实现9
2.4.1个人博客主界面9
2.4.2个人档案12
2.4.3我的日志15
2.4.4留言板16
2.4.5友情链接17
3总结18
3.1系统的特点18
3.2系统的不足18
3.3心得体会18
参考文献19
附录源代码20
1.设计内容与要求
1.1设计内容
个人博客系统用来展示个人风采,其中模块主要包括:
(1)个人主页
(2)我的日志
(3)留言板
(4)好友博客
(5)友情链接
1.2设计要求
使用多种技术来实现
●HTML
●Div+CSS布局
●JavaScript
●PhotoShop
通过项目实践
(1)了解有关Web网站建设的基本概念与方法。
(2)掌握网页设计制作的基本概念,有关美学基本知识与设计制作流程。
(3)掌握网络信息发布与维护的方法。
性能需求:
(1)界面友好,易于操作。
(2)简洁美观。
另外要求:
手工编写HTML网页代码,在代码中需要有必要的注释,文档规范完整,项目分阶段需通过组讨论及评审。
2.系统的设计与实现
2.1需求分析
2.1.1.需求内容
其主要设计模块如下:
(1)个人主页
(2)我的日志
(3)留言板
(4)好友博客
(5)友情链接
2.1.2.功能结构图
图2.1功能结构图
2.2系统设计
本博客基本上采用了css+div布局分块,做出了五个主模块:
个人主页、我的日志、留言板、好友博客、友情链接。
用javascript在主页做了自动更新的时间以及可以回到顶部的小火箭。
设计思路:
博客主页面的设计主要来源于对各种图片的使用,课程设计的重点要求是使用css与div来设计网页的版面,所以在网页分块这一点上,需要在div与css上花较多的心思。
对于网页其他的一些特殊功能,就需要用脚本来实现了。
系统功能模块:
本系统分为五个模块:
好友博客、个人主页、我的日志、留言板、友情链接。
图2.2系统功能模块
调试结果(测试数据)
2.4系统的实现
2.4.1个人博客主界面
在首页用户可以通过一个下拉菜单对五个模块(好友博客、个人主页、我的日志、留言板、友情链接)进行浏览,并有js特效。
图2.41我的博客首页
代码实现如下: